Natalie -
Javy and I met when I started college in 2019. I joined the marching band at Illinois State University because of my passion for music. I became a part of the cymbal line in BRMM (The Big Red Marching Machine) and noticed Javy almost immediately. He was quiet and more reserved, but I liked him and wanted to get to know him more. We quickly became friends, and continued to spend a great deal of time together because of our busy band schedule. Although I was very fond of Javy, he did not feel the same way in return, so I left that Fall semester determined to focus on myself and to enjoy what college had to offer me.
Javy -
I was a sophomore in college in the Spring of 2020. During the Fall, I didn't see Natalie as more than a friend. Going out of my way to make friends is not something I do, so when Natalie and I were in Basketball Drumline three days a week, and in the same class the other two, we naturally started talking more. Those weeks we spent together led me to take more of a interest in her, but with the pandemic beginning in March of that year, I would not see her again until the following Fall semester. On January 12, 2021 Natalie had said yes to being my girlfriend. Four years later, on May 25, 2025 Natalie said yes to being my Fiancé, and on September 5, 2026, she will say yes (hopefully) to being my wife.
